Replacing Incisors with Implants and Veneers

Before

Issue and Solution

Congenitally missing teeth are adult teeth that never formed. As seen in this picture, the lateral incisors are some of the more common teeth that can be congenitally missing. Because this patient had enough bone height and bone width in these areas, they were a candidate for implant surgery.  Here, the teeth were replaced by implants with custom-shaped and custom-colored crowns. The patient's central incisors presented with chips and stains, so patient opted to place veneers. What an incredible difference!

Cosmetic Botox on the "Elevens"

Before

Issue and Solution

This patient didn't like the look of her glabellar lines in between her eyebrows, and requested Xeomin (another brand of Botox) to lessen their appearance. The top photo is a "before" photo of her squinting, and in the bottom "after" photo - believe it or not - she is trying juts as hard to squint! Botox is a quick, easy, and fairly painless process that offers susbstanial results.

A Brand New Smile!

Before

Issue and Solution

This patient came into our office hoping for a straighter, brighter smile. His teeth had staining from Tetracycline antibiotics from childhood. Dr. Cadwell achieved this patient's goals with a 12 month course of aligners, followed by veneers placed on the upper and lower front teeth. We think he looks terrific!

Crowns; A Solution for Acid Erosion

Before

Before Crowns

Issue and Solution

This patient's upper and lower teeth presented with severe acid erosion. We were able to fix the teeth by placing 14 crowns. This not only allows the patient to have a healthier mouth, but also gives them a fresh smile.
